Patient Experience Summary

Feedback reveals a practice with significant challenges in appointment access and booking systems, alongside pockets of excellent clinical care. Patients consistently report difficulties reaching the practice by telephone due to busy lines, lengthy wait times for available slots, and frustration with online booking systems that frequently show no availability. Medication collection delays, unclear communication, and inconsistent service quality feature prominently in negative feedback. Reception experience varies considerably, with some patients praising helpful and professional staff while others describe dismissive attitudes and barriers to accessing care.

In contrast, clinical and nursing staff receive frequent praise for compassionate, thorough, and professional care. Many patients highlight positive experiences with appointment responsiveness during genuine emergencies and appreciate the supportive approach of medical professionals. The practice maintains good cleanliness standards and some patients report straightforward processes for repeat medications and efficient same-day urgent care when accessed.

Key concerns centre on appointment availability, the effectiveness of triage and online consultation systems, and reception staff interactions. While the clinical team demonstrates strong capability, systemic issues around booking, communication, and administrative processes appear to significantly impact overall patient experience. Some patients report improvement in recent months, though access challenges remain a persistent theme across the feedback.

Phone queues made getting an appointment impossible

I found it extremely difficult to secure an appointment at this practice. The phone lines were consistently busy with lengthy wait times. Despite calling early in the morning, there were no available slots for the same day and the earliest appointment I could book was several weeks away. After being added to a callback list, I remained available by my phone for an extended period. When the practice finally called back, I had briefly stepped away and missed the call. The voicemail left provided minimal guidance and no further attempt was made to reschedule or clarify next steps. I was informed that calling at a specific earlier time would have been necessary to secure a same-day appointment. This timing requirement seems impractical for those with work commitments, as it would require calling at a precise moment and then waiting considerably longer for someone to answer. Later that day, I contacted the practice again to understand what I should do next. I spent a significant amount of time on hold during this second call. Across all my attempts to reach the practice that day, my total waiting time was substantial, which was particularly frustrating given my previous medical history with this issue.

Phone queue blocked but symptoms still requested

Called early in the morning and managed to get through after waiting in a queue. I was asked to describe what was troubling me, but was then informed that there were no available appointments and suggested I try calling back the following day. I found it unclear why my symptoms needed to be discussed if no appointments were available, and it seemed that reception staff were making decisions about whether patients could see a clinician. This raised questions about the appointment allocation process. The reception team member was courteous and expressed regret about the situation. However, if there were genuinely no slots available, it seemed questionable to have the phone lines open at all. There was some confusion about whether appointments simply weren't being offered or whether they were genuinely unavailable. This pattern of difficulty accessing appointments appears to be happening repeatedly at this practice.
